MySQL不香吗,为啥还要Elasticsearch?
在技术面试中,遇到过这样一个有意思的场景,且听我娓娓道来。
面试官:“在你的系统里,都做过哪些性能优化,可以讲讲吗?” 候选人:“有些数据库查询检索类操作,我们用MySQL数据库会比较慢,所以全部挪到ElasticSearch(简称ES)中去做了,性能马上就提升了挺多。
” 面试官:“为什么挪到ES里面性能就提升了,可以从技术原理上讲一讲吗?” 候选人:“因为ES用的是倒排索引啊,而MySQL用的是B+ Tree索引,前者的性能要快很多…。
相关推荐
最新更新
推荐阅读
猜你喜欢
为什么 J***aScript 在国外逐渐用于前端+后端开发,而国内还是只用它做前端?
不喜欢老婆找健身房男教练私教,是我太狭隘了吗?
跟离异的女同事聊天时,她冒出一句:「你老婆还不如我,离了跟我过得了」,我该怎么回答?
为什么早期穿越剧《穿越时空的爱恋》《寻秦记》没有觉得那么「雷」人?
如何看待小米yu7 3分钟大定破20w辆?
有个身高175cm女友是什么体验?
cpu为什么不能靠做大点提升性能?
达摩院医疗AI模型继攻克胰腺癌早筛难题后,再次实现胃癌非侵入式检查,如何评价这一成果?
为什么朝鲜始终未解决粮食短缺问题?
能不能通过养殖方法,把淡水鱼身上***除掉?然后再售卖做刺身,超级爱吃刺身,很害怕寄身虫?
关注我们

包装机械
网站首页
